A SampleEntry extends Box, so its size field covers itself (ISO/IEC 14496-12, 8.5.2). StsdAtom advanced the cursor by the full size after having already stepped over the 4-byte size field, overshooting by 4 bytes for every entry. The first entry is unaffected, so this only shows up once a sample description holds more than one entry, which no existing test sample does. From the second entry onwards the data format is read from the reserved bytes, giving an all-zero FourCC: FieldDecodingError: FourCC contains invalid characters: 00 00 00 00 #2340 corrected the length passed to SampleDescriptionTable on the line above, but left the cursor advance inconsistent with it.
